Tourists to Southwest China's Yunnan province will enjoy a more convenient and 'superhero' travel experience as a new high-speed railway connecting the provincial capital, Kunming, and Mengzi city was put into operation on Saturday.
The trains for the line are painted green and nicknamed "the Hulk", the superhero created by Stan Lee for Marvel.
The CR200J model trains can run up to 160 kilometers per hour, shortening the travel time between the two cities by about one hour.
